Housing materials Deep Dive: Aluminum vs. Solid Iron/Composite

the fabric used for the water pump housing is arguably the most significant differentiator, influencing pounds, warmth transfer, corrosion resistance, and production solutions.

fat and Thermal Conductivity:

oFREY (Aluminum Alloy): Aluminum's Main edge is its considerably decreased density when compared to Solid iron. This interprets on to body weight savings – a small but cumulative profit for General vehicle excess weight, likely contributing to marginal fuel financial state improvements and slightly much better dealing with dynamics. much more critically, aluminum features exceptional thermal conductivity. This suggests the FREY pump housing alone can dissipate heat a lot more properly and speedily transfer heat in the engine block to the coolant, aiding the cooling method's Total effectiveness, Primarily in the course of higher-load Procedure or in sizzling climates.

oRM European (Cast Iron/Composite): Solid iron is considerably heavier, including far more mass for the motor assembly. even though sturdy, its thermal conductivity is decrease than aluminum's, which means the housing by itself contributes significantly less to heat dissipation. Composite housings give a Center floor, lighter than iron but probably a lot less conductive than aluminum, whilst supplying fantastic corrosion resistance and design and style adaptability. Forged iron's mass, nevertheless, does lend it inherent vibration damping Attributes.

Corrosion and Fatigue Resistance:

oFREY (Aluminum Alloy): Aluminum Obviously sorts a passive oxide layer (aluminum oxide) on publicity to air, delivering inherent corrosion resistance. on the other hand, aluminum alloys might be prone to pitting corrosion or galvanic corrosion (if improperly mounted with dissimilar metals with out appropriate coolant inhibitors) around extended intervals, particularly if coolant high-quality degrades. To beat this, superior-excellent aluminum pumps like FREY's often incorporate protecting floor treatments (discussed later on). Aluminum typically displays fantastic tiredness resistance underneath common operating stresses.

oRM European (Forged Iron/Composite): Forged iron's Principal vulnerability is rust (iron oxide) If your coolant's anti-corrosion additives are depleted or the wrong coolant type is applied. Proper cooling process maintenance is essential. nevertheless, cast iron is extremely proof against effects and abrasion, which makes it extremely long lasting bodily. Its tiredness daily life is normally exceptional less than standard circumstances. Composite housings are inherently resistant to rust and several forms of chemical corrosion present in cooling programs, presenting a tough alternative, although their extensive-term resistance to warmth cycling and probable brittleness in comparison to metallic wants thought.

Manufacturing approach and layout:

oFREY (Aluminum Alloy): Aluminum alloys are very well-suited for modern die-casting procedures. This allows with the creation of complicated inner stream passages and skinny-walled buildings with large precision. This precision can improve coolant circulation dynamics inside the pump, potentially improving upon hydraulic effectiveness and contributing to higher Over-all cooling general performance.

oRM European (Cast Iron/Composite): Solid iron housings are typically manufactured working with sand casting, a experienced and cost-powerful process suited to high-quantity manufacturing. whilst capable of producing elaborate designs, it may well supply slightly much less precision in intricate inside specifics compared to die-casting aluminum. Composite housings are sometimes injection molded, allowing for sizeable design and style independence and probably lessen manufacturing prices than casting metal.

Sealing engineering: The Leak Prevention Battleground

The seal may be the h2o pump's Achilles' heel. protecting against coolant leaks is paramount, and sealing engineering has progressed substantially.

The Evolution of Seals: Early drinking water pumps relied on uncomplicated packing or standard lip seals. Later, paper or cork gaskets were being popular for sealing the pump housing towards the engine block. modern day models predominantly use refined mechanical encounter seals coupled with elastomeric O-rings or bellows.

FREY (contemporary Multi-Layer/Sophisticated Elastomer Seals): FREY emphasizes the usage of modern day sealing answers, very likely incorporating mechanical encounter seals (generally ceramic and carbon mating rings) held with each other by a spring, in addition to large-high quality, multi-layered or exclusively formulated elastomer parts (like HNBR or FKM rubbers). These Sophisticated seals are made to:

oWithstand higher temperatures and pressures popular in modern-day engines.

oMaintain sealing integrity through rapid temperature fluctuations (chilly begins to hot running).

oResist degradation from elaborate coolant additives and possible contaminants.

oOffer appreciably more time assistance lifestyle read more before weeping or leaking occurs when compared to more mature designs. The reference to Guanseal probable details to a selected substantial-effectiveness seal producer or structure philosophy centered on longevity.

RM European (classic Paper Gaskets/solitary-Layer Seals): although RM European likely uses reputable mechanical seals internally, their housing-to-block sealing could possibly count on more regular solutions dependant upon the particular software and style era. more mature designs may use taken care of paper gaskets or standard one-layer rubber O-rings or gaskets. While successful when new, these components could be much more at risk of:

oCompression established over time (losing their sealing pressure).

oBecoming brittle or cracking due to warmth cycles and age.

oDegradation from aggressive coolant chemistries or contamination.

oHigher risk of leakage, specially in the course of cold commences or Intense significant-rpm/significant-force eventualities, as compared to Highly developed multi-part sealing devices.

Surface treatment plans and Corrosion safety

further than The bottom product, floor treatments Participate in a significant position in longevity, specifically for aluminum housings.

FREY (Anodizing): FREY highlights using anodizing for its aluminum housings. Anodizing electrochemically converts the aluminum floor right into a layer of long lasting, tough, corrosion-resistant aluminum oxide. This layer is integral to the steel (not simply a coating) and provides:

oExcellent security towards oxidation and chemical assault from coolant.

oIncreased surface area hardness, furnishing some have on resistance.

oA clear, eco-friendly system when compared to some paints.

RM European (Paint/Coatings or pure end): Forged iron pumps in many cases are painted (e.g., with epoxy paint) to stop exterior rust and provide a finished appearance. even though powerful to begin with, paint layers can chip or peel over time due to heat, vibration, or impacts, perhaps exposing the fundamental iron to corrosion if the coolant inhibitors are unsuccessful. Composite pumps frequently demand no supplemental corrosion security. Some substantial-conclusion pumps throughout the industry (referenced by Wikipedia relating to typical technologies) may well use specialised coatings like phosphate conversion coatings as well as abradable powder coatings on internal surfaces to improve clearances and strengthen effectiveness, while this is usually reserved for quality apps.
